Stewart gets first Talladega win

Article tools

Tony Stewart held off Dale Earnhardt Jr.'s last-lap charge to win the Nationwide Series race yesterday in Talladega, Ala., for his first career victory at Talladega Superspeedway.

"This is not like winning a regular Nationwide race," he said. "To me this is the biggest one I've had."

Stewart started from the pole in the Aaron's 312, led 81 of the 117 laps and sat comfortably out front in the waning laps with Earnhardt on his rear bumper just biding his time to make a move. Caution came out with five laps to go for debris, setting up a two-lap sprint to the finish.

They raced nose-to-tail for the first lap, then Earnhardt pulled out of line to make his charge. But Earnhardt didn't have momentum and faded to sixth.

It was Stewart's first win in any series at Talladega. David Stremme finished second.

Ten laps into the race, Dario Franchitti's car was T-boned by Larry Gunselman's. Both drivers were transported to a hospital, and X-rays showed Franchitti broke his left ankle.

Earlier yesterday, Joe Nemechek, the 46th of 47 drivers to make a qualifying attempt for today's Sprint Cup race, knocked Stewart off the pole with a lap of 187.386 mph. Stewart will start second in the Aaron's 499.

• IndyCar // Less than a week since her historic first victory on the circuit, Danica Patrick qualified third for tomorrow's race in Kansas City, Kan. Target Chip Ganassi teammates Scott Dixon and Dan Wheldon swept the front row in qualifying on the 1.5-mile oval.
